Ive been trying to create a template using text boxes as opposed to form fields. Is this possible? Also, when I have my .doc looking the way I want, I save it and then reopen it, when i do so it opens, but it is in design mode, how do i prevent this?
 
If you don't want to use formfields, then you should probably be using a
userform.

See the article “How to create a Userform” at:

http://word.mvps.org/FAQs/Userforms/CreateAUserForm.htm
